What is the median home price in Owen County, IN?
The median home price in Owen County, Indiana is $228.1K. The price-to-income ratio is 3.8x, meaning the median home costs 3.8 times the median household income.
What salary do you need to buy a home in Owen County?
Based on a 30-year mortgage at 6.5% with 20% down and the 28% debt-to-income rule, you need approximately $57.4K per year to buy the median home in Owen County, IN. Monthly housing costs break down to $1,154 for mortgage, $90.92 for property tax, and $95.05 for insurance.
What is the property tax rate in Owen County?
The effective property tax rate in Owen County is 0.48%, which comes to approximately $1,091 per year on the median home.
What is the median household income in Owen County?
The median household income in Owen County, Indiana is $59.6K per year, based on Census Bureau American Community Survey data. The unemployment rate is 3.4%%.
